Mysql linha de comando

MySQL

12/01/2015

Caros,


Estou com problemas na importação de arquivos através da linha de comando no mysql server 5.5

Consigo me logar normalmente mysql client

e ao tentar rodar o comando

mysql -h localhost -u lars -p lars < sp.sql;

Não funciona

O erro que aparece é "You have an error in your SQL sintax; check the manual that corresponds to your Mysql server version...


Desde já agradeço o apoio.

Grato,
Rob2014

Rob2014

Curtidas 0

Respostas

Alan Mario

Alan Mario

12/01/2015

Olá Rob, pela mensagem, pode ser erro de sintaxe.

da uma lida nesses artigos:

[url]http://laguiapc.com/pt/231/importar-banco-de-dados-mysql-de-linha-de-comando/[/url]

[url]http://wiki.locaweb.com/pt-br/Como_restaurar_um_arquivo_.SQL_no_banco_MySQL_via_phpMyAdmin[/url]
GOSTEI 0
Rob2014

Rob2014

12/01/2015

Obrigado pela resposta.

Estou usando exatamente o mesmo comando que consta na matéria.

Estranho é que o erro está no comando de importação e não no arquivo em si. Pois o banco nem pede a senha, simplesmente ocorre o erro informado acima
GOSTEI 0
Alan Mario

Alan Mario

12/01/2015

Está usando esse comando?

[img]http://arquivo.devmedia.com.br/forum/imagem/312853-20150112-142958.png[/img]

fonte: http://laguiapc.com/pt/231/importar-banco-de-dados-mysql-de-linha-de-comando/
GOSTEI 0
Rob2014

Rob2014

12/01/2015

sim.

Eu consigo me conectar, consigo executar comandos sql.

Este servidor é de uma empresa privada. Não tem estrutura de provedor.
GOSTEI 0
Alan Mario

Alan Mario

12/01/2015

Estranho, a mensagem de erro não ajuda muito.
GOSTEI 0
POSTAR